Real Madrid coach Zinedine Zidane blames two players for failing to land Manchester United midfielder Paul Pogba this summer.

Zidane wasn't shy in talking publicly his plans to bring Pogba to Madrid, but ultimately the market shut with Pogba still at Old Trafford.

And L'Equipe says the coach was left frustrated with the failure of the club to sign the midfielder.

Zidane was told any deal for Pogba hinged on the sales of James Rodriguez and Gareth Bale.

But with both midfielders failing to attract buyers, Zidane and Pogba were left frustrated this week.
